blob: 96d65f97c6e23864dd76c7356daceddf6255ab4d [file] [log] [blame]
Sangho Shin8a759742014-09-25 14:31:18 -07001package net.onrc.onos.core.matchaction.match;
2
Sangho Shin43cee112014-09-25 16:43:34 -07003public class MplsMatch implements Match {
Sangho Shin8a759742014-09-25 14:31:18 -07004
5 private final int mplsLabel;
Sangho Shinc1b8dea2014-10-13 12:03:28 -07006 private final boolean bos;
Sangho Shin8a759742014-09-25 14:31:18 -07007
Sangho Shinc1b8dea2014-10-13 12:03:28 -07008 public MplsMatch(int label, boolean bos) {
Sangho Shin8a759742014-09-25 14:31:18 -07009 this.mplsLabel = label;
Sangho Shinc1b8dea2014-10-13 12:03:28 -070010 this.bos = bos;
Sangho Shin8a759742014-09-25 14:31:18 -070011 }
12
13 public int getMplsLabel() {
14 return mplsLabel;
15 }
16
Sangho Shinc1b8dea2014-10-13 12:03:28 -070017 public boolean isBos() {
18 return this.bos;
19 }
20
Sangho Shin8a759742014-09-25 14:31:18 -070021}